About This Item
Self published, 1980. Very Good. Vintage film script for an unproduced film, a biographic of Blues musician & noted friend of the Devil, Robert Johnson; set in the Mississippi Delta, lead character Robert Johnson, opening soundtrack Robert Johnson's 1936 classic, "Kindhearted Woman Blues." SIGNED on the title page by Dean Tavoularis, Academy Award-winning production designer, credits include "Bonnie and Clyde" (1967), "Zabriskie Point" (1970), "Apocalypse Now" (1979), & each installment in "The Godfather" trilogy. Tavoularis would have had the film to his credit. Screenwriter McIntosh had a spotty film career mostly 1980s, including TV shows "Miami Vice" and "Otherworld," & several teleplays, notably "Love's Abiding Joy" (2006). He went as far as registering this script with the Writer's Guild. The closest film about Johnson to date of this script is Walter Hill's "Crossroads" (1986), although that film's story vastly different, involving a mysterious Bluesman in prison for murder. Plain light blue covers, bound w/ two gold brads. Photographically reproduced, w/ DUPLICATED BY PARAMOUNT PRINT SHOP on the title page. Near Fine, brief corner creases.Full collation upon request.
